.dg-container{width:100%;height:340px;position:relative;}
.dg-wrapper{width:481px;height:316px;margin:0 auto;position:relative;-webkit-transform-style:preserve-3d;-moz-transform-style:preserve-3d;-o-transform-style:preserve-3d;-ms-transform-style:preserve-3d;transform-style:preserve-3d;-webkit-perspective:1000px;-moz-perspective:1000px;-o-perspective:1000px;-ms-perspective:1000px;perspective:1000px;}
.dg-wrapper a{width:482px;height:316px;display:block;position:absolute;left:0;top:0; border:1px solid #eee; box-shadow:0 0 15px #999;border-radius:5px;}
.dg-wrapper a.dg-transition{-webkit-transition:all .5s ease-in-out;-moz-transition:all .5s ease-in-out;-o-transition:all .5s ease-in-out;-ms-transition:all .5s ease-in-out;transition:all .5s ease-in-out;}
.dg-wrapper a img{display:block;padding:0;width:100%;}
.dg-wrapper a.dg-center:hover .txt{background:rgba(215, 35, 40,0.8);height:150px;padding:25px;}
.dg-wrapper a.dg-center:hover h4{font-size:20px;font-weight:700;}
.dg-container nav{}
.dg-container nav span{ position:absolute; left:50%; top:50%; width:50px; margin-top:-25px; height:50px;cursor:pointer;}
.dg-container nav span.dg-prev{background:transparent url(../img/left.png) center no-repeat; margin-left:-585px;}
.dg-container nav span.dg-next{background:transparent url(../img/right.png) center no-repeat; margin-left:535px;}
.dg-container nav span.dg-prev:hover{background:transparent url(../img/lefth.png) center no-repeat;}
.dg-container nav span.dg-next:hover{background:transparent url(../img/righth.png) center no-repeat;}
